>> On 4 May 2016, at 10:17 AM, Kyle Sluder <email@hidden> wrote:
>>
>> Downgrading the OS (even on a second partition) isn’t actually that
>> simple of a request. If your computer was released after OS X Mavericks,
>> it definitely cannot support running OS X Mavericks.
>
> In this case it’s a MId-2010 iMac, should be OK...
>
>> It’s also possible
>> that a firmware fix or disk format change may have shipped in a newer
>> OS, and older OSes are not qualified against that configuration.
>
> …subject to that of course.
>
>
>> Virtualization of recent versions of OS X is permitted on Apple-branded
>> hardware. That’s probably your best bet.
